How to sign in with Apollo when Reddit login page won't render in my webkit? by phoenixlegend7 in jailbreak

[–]Striter100 0 points1 point  (0 children)

I don’t believe you can anymore unfortunately

That being said, if you have another jailbroken device on a newer iOS version or that already has Apollo logged in you might be in luck.

I was able to log into Apollo on iOS 14 by coping the internal app files from filza on another jailbroken device where I was already logged in and pasting them into Apollo in filza on my iOS 14 device. That way it already had the login cookies and just auto logged in when I clicked sign into account. No login page required

How’s iOS 26.1 running on iPhone 14 Pro Max(80percent)? by Similar_Volume1605 in iPhone14Pro

[–]Striter100 0 points1 point  (0 children)

iOS 26 isn’t a disaster by any means, but there’s plenty of bugs, lag, and stuttering. This is on an iPhone 14 Pro with 100% battery (got it replaced at the Apple Store a month or 2 ago) on iOS 26.0.1

iOS 26 just wasn’t ready for release. The phone definitely heats up easier than before and lags easier. It’s most noticeable on the Home Screen where the app icons have to constantly reload. That’s especially true if you’re in the middle of doing anything like updating apps. I never had any issues like that on iOS 18. Safari also drains a lot more battery than before which sucks. I definitely wouldn’t say my phone has an “all day battery” as Apple likes to claim

Standby is also worse, before if I left my phone unplugged overnight I’d maybe lose 2% battery. But now it’s 12-15%

I’m sure the bugs will be worked out eventually, but for now I’m not updating again until I see significant reports of bugs being fixed

Overall: not worth updating yet, especially if you don’t plan on getting a new battery installed

Edit: forgot to add that editing the Home Screen in iOS 26 is, in fact, a disaster. It lags like crazy and apps don’t move. They glitch around, disappear, and a lot of times it doesn’t successfully move. I’ve figured it out enough to move things reliably now but it’s not as simple as just moving them like before
